If the captain on your next transatlantic Delta flight is in their 20s, now you know why. - Delta operates the world's largest passenger fleet of 757s (118 aircraft between the -200 and -300 models). Seniority ensures a pilot who has been employed longer will have first choice of schedules over a newer, more junior pilot. I'd hate to be one of his First Officers in 20 years. As noted by Aero Crew News, Delta pilots with as little as 4.5 months seniority are able to bid on the Delta Boeing 757/767 captain position (at Delta, pilots fly both the 757 and 767, given the cockpit similarities).
